Negros Power Undertakes Major Overhaul of Bacolod-Silay Transmission Line to Prevent Power Outages
Negros Electric and Power Corp., known as Negros Power, initiated a significant rehabilitation project on the Bacolod-Silay 69-kilovolt sub-transmission line on January 12, 2025. This effort is part of a broader initiative to modernize the aging power distribution infrastructure in central Negros. NGCP Aims to Replace Aging Wooden Poles in Tacloban by 2025 to Boost Power Reliability
The National Grid Corporation of the Philippines (NGCP) has set a target to replace the remaining 55 wooden poles in Tacloban City and its surrounding areas by the end of 2025, aiming to improve the reliability of power transmission. Iloilo City Engages BPO Sector to Enhance Skills and Address Infrastructure Challenges
In a strategic move to bolster the business process outsourcing (BPO) industry, Iloilo City’s Mayor Jerry Treñas convened a meeting with approximately 40 BPO representatives on January 7, 2025. Surigao del Norte Forms Advisory Council to Tackle Energy Challenges
In response to ongoing power outages affecting Siargao Islands since December 1, the provincial government of Surigao del Norte has taken a proactive step by establishing a multi-sector advisory council.
